To clear up any confusion:
1) Final Payment: It's true that you do not have to make final payment until 7 days prior to arrival until further notice. But to be fair, that was pretty much always the case. While the official due date for final payment is normally 30 days prior, Disney almost never cancelled unpaid reservations until a week before. Disney just made this policy official until further notice.
2) Cancellation Penalties: The most recent communication to TAs (from two days ago) states "To provide additional flexibility, we are waiving Disney-imposed change and cancellation fees up to the date of check-in for reservations with arrivals through June 30, 2020." There is no mention of July trips.
While I am confident that Disney will ultimately extend the waiver in my second point to cover July trips, that can't be guaranteed. So for now, I have been informing my July clients of both of these points and then letting them make their own decision. It's a tough call, for sure.
